Latest Patents
One of his latest patents is titled "Methods for Enhanced Protein Production." This invention provides a method of increasing protein production in a cell culture by growing cells that produce the protein in a perfusion cell culture to a high cell density and then switching to a protein production phase. The method also includes a process for clarifying a protein from a cell culture by adjusting the pH and settling the culture to separate the supernatant layer containing the protein. Another significant patent is "Methods of Gene Amplification and Expression," which discloses methods for amplifying and expressing a nucleic acid sequence encoding a polypeptide of interest in recombinant cells. This method allows for the rapid amplification of cell lines that express the desired polypeptide using a bioreactor.
